keep track of your manufacturer interactions and place with equipment like Google Alerts. This tool will notify you when somebody talks about your online business or a brand new option for backlinks arrives.
Linking https://www.websiteservicesuk.co.uk/shop/website-design-liverpool/
5 Essential Elements For website design london
Internet 190 days ago adreajxoh861818Web Directory Categories
Web Directory Search
New Site Listings